Valveri Population - Valsad, Gujarat

Valveri is a medium size village located in Kaprada Taluka of Valsad district, Gujarat with total 193 families residing. The Valveri village has population of 1184 of which 584 are males while 600 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Valveri village population of children with age 0-6 is 199 which makes up 16.81 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Valveri village is 1027 which is higher than Gujarat state average of 919. Child Sex Ratio for the Valveri as per census is 1031, higher than Gujarat average of 890.

Valveri village has lower literacy rate compared to Gujarat. In 2011, literacy rate of Valveri village was 40.91 % compared to 78.03 % of Gujarat. In Valveri Male literacy stands at 45.06 % while female literacy rate was 36.87 %.

Caste Factor

In Valveri village, most of the village population is from Schedule Tribe (ST). Schedule Tribe (ST) constitutes 99.83 % of total population in Valveri village. There is no population of Schedule Caste (SC) in Valveri village of Valsad.

Work Profile

In Valveri village out of total population, 366 were engaged in work activities. 90.98 % of workers describe their work as Main Work (Employment or Earning more than 6 Months) while 9.02 % were involved in Marginal activity providing livelihood for less than 6 months. Of 366 workers engaged in Main Work, 309 were cultivators (owner or co-owner) while 11 were Agricultural labourer.
